Impact Design for Senior Living: In Response to COVID-19

As the COVID-19 pandemic will continue to lead to changes in the way spaces are designed, we at Soto have sought to research what this means for the future of senior living facilities in particular. Our team has compiled a summary of key design considerations to combat the spread of viral disease between residents and staff within such facilities. This document is a result of COVID-19 response research for Livingston Place at Southern Avenue, the first affordable assisted living facility to be built in Ward 8, DC.
